Understanding the Essentials of Content Restoration
What is a pack out in restoration?
A pack out is the professional removal of personal property from a damaged structure to a secure offsite facility. Restoration teams categorize and pack every item before transporting them to a climate controlled warehouse for cleaning and storage. This process prevents further damage from smoke or mold while the main structure of your home undergoes repairs. Professionals use digital inventory systems to ensure that every single item is accounted for during the entire restoration period. Having an expert team handle this task reduces the stress of managing a complex insurance claim on your own.
How long does a pack out take?
The timeline for a pack out depends heavily on the size of your home and the extent of damage. A standard three bedroom house typically takes about two to three days for a full crew to pack completely. Larger estates or homes with extensive fine art collections may require additional time for specialized packing and safe handling. Crews work diligently to document each item while ensuring that the most urgent possessions are prioritized for immediate cleaning. Your restoration contractor will provide a specific schedule based on the unique needs of your property and family.
Does insurance pay for a pack out?
Most standard homeowners insurance policies cover the cost of a pack out if the damage is from a covered peril. Insurance adjusters typically approve these costs because removing items prevents secondary damage which saves the company money long term. You should review your policy limits for personal property coverage to understand exactly how much funding is available today. Documentation from the restoration company is crucial for proving the necessity of this service to your insurance provider during claims. Always confirm coverage with your agent before the process begins to avoid any unexpected out of pocket expenses later.
What items are included in a pack out?
- Large furniture pieces like sofas and dining tables and bedroom sets are often moved to prevent wood rot.
- Electronic devices including televisions and computers and kitchen appliances require specialized cleaning to remove soot and internal dust.
- Personal documents and photographs and books are handled with extreme care to prevent further degradation from humidity or smoke.
- Clothing and linens and draperies are typically sent to specialized textile restorers for professional deodorization and deep cleaning.
How is inventory tracked during a pack out?
Modern restoration companies use advanced digital photo inventory systems to track every item that leaves your property for storage. Each box and individual item is assigned a unique barcode that links back to a master digital file system. This allows you and your insurance adjuster to see the status and location of your belongings at any time. These systems also include photographs of each item to document its condition before the moving process actually begins today. This high level of transparency ensures that nothing is lost and that every item is returned to you safely.
Can I access my items during storage?
Most restoration facilities allow you to access your items if you provide them with at least twenty four hours notice. While the warehouse is a high security area technicians can locate specific boxes using the digital inventory tracking system. You might need to retrieve important documents or seasonal clothing that was packed away during the initial emergency response. Be aware that some companies may charge a small service fee for retrieving items from deep storage areas today. It is always best to keep essential daily items with you rather than sending them to the storage facility.

How do professionals clean my belongings?
Technicians use a variety of specialized methods including ultrasonic cleaning and ozone chambers to remove stubborn smoke and odors. Delicate items might be cleaned by hand using gentle solutions that are designed to preserve the integrity of materials. For items with water damage dehumidification chambers are used to slowly draw out moisture without causing warping or cracking. Each item is treated according to its material composition and the specific type of damage it has sustained lately. This scientific approach ensures that your items are returned to you in the best possible condition after the disaster.
When is a pack out necessary?
A pack out is necessary when the environment in your home is too hazardous for your belongings to remain. If structural repairs like roof replacement or floor stripping are required your items must be moved to avoid debris. High humidity levels after a flood can cause mold to grow on furniture within just twenty four to forty eight hours. Similarly lingering smoke particles can permanently stain fabrics and corrode electronic components if they are not cleaned quickly today. Moving items to a controlled environment is the most effective way to ensure their long term survival and restoration.
How much does a pack out cost?
The cost of a pack out varies based on labor hours and the volume of items and the duration. Homeowners can expect to see costs ranging from two thousand to over ten thousand dollars for large scale restoration projects. This total usually includes the labor for packing and the transportation and the monthly storage fees at the warehouse. Specialized cleaning services for fine art or electronics will add to the overall investment required for your home recovery. Your insurance company will typically handle these payments directly with the restoration contractor once the claim is fully approved.
Do I need to be present for a pack out?
It is highly recommended that you are present during the initial phase of the pack out to identify priorities. You can point out high value items or sentimental pieces that require extra care from the professional packing crew. Once the inventory is established and the main packing begins you do not necessarily need to stay all day. However staying available by phone is important so the project manager can ask questions about specific items or access. Being involved in the process helps you stay informed and ensures that your expectations are met by the team.
